Behavioral and social competency profiles of stutterers

Abstracts

PURPOSE:

To investigate the behavioral and social competency profiles of individuals who stutter and to compare them with persons who do not stutter, according to their parents; to correlate the behavioral and the social competence performances with the severity of stuttering.

METHODS:

Sixty-four participants, aged 6 to 18 years, of both genders, were divided into two groups: the study group (SG), composed of 32 individuals with persistent developmental stuttering, and the control group (CG), composed of 32 fluent individuals. The procedures used were fluency assessment, stuttering severity instrument, and the Child Behavior Checklist inventory.

RESULTS:

In the behavioral profile of the SG, the mean of the total score and that of the internalizing problems were classified as clinical. The comparison between the groups showed differences in the behavioral profile concerning the total score, and in the internalizing and externalizing problems; and in the social profile, concerning the total score and activity scale. There were no statistically significant differences in the scales among the mild, moderate, and severe stuttering.

CONCLUSION:

According to the information provided by parents, children who stutter showed peculiar behavior and social competence, with a higher tendency to manifest alterations in this area, in comparison to those who do not stutter. Fear, nervousness/tension, guilt, anxiety, perfectionism, and worry were the most frequent alterations in relation to the behavior, whereas damages in the social field and in the habitual communication situations characterized the social competence of persons who stutter.

METHODS

This is an experimental, cross-sectional study with comparison between groups, consisting of 64 individuals, aged between 6 and 18 years old (mean=8.9 years; standard deviation - SD=2.4), the range comprised by the instrument. The study group (SG) comprised 32 individuals (23 male and 9 female participants) diagnosed with persistent developmental stuttering. The control group (CG) comprised 32 fluent individuals, matched for gender and age. The SG was composed of individuals evaluated in the Laboratory of Speech-Language Pathology and Audiology Studies, Evaluation and Diagnosis and/or in the Laboratory of Fluency Studies of the Center for Education and Health of Universidade Estadual Paulista "Júlio de Mesquita Filho" Marilia (SP); the CG was composed of students from municipal and state schools in the city where the survey was conducted.

This study was approved by the Ethics Committee of the School of Philosophy and Sciences of UNESP (CEP/FFC/UNESP), under the Protocol No. 0402/2011. All participants signed the free and informed consent before the study. All recommendations of Resolution No. 196/96 of the Brazilian Health Council were followed.

The inclusion criteria of both groups were the following: native speaker of Brazilian Portuguese and aged between 6 and 18 years old. Individuals who stutter (SG) should present:

  1. diagnosis of persistent developmental stuttering by a Speech-Language Pathologist;

  2. at least 3% stuttering-like disfluencies;

  3. minimum of 12 months of disfluency; and

  4. stuttering classification of, at least, mild according to the Stuttering Severity Instrument (SSI-3)(17)17. Riley G. Stuttering severity instrument for young children (SSI-3). . 3rd edition Austin: Pro-Ed; 1994..

For the composition of the control group (CG), with fluent individuals, the inclusion criteria were the following:

  1. Not present complaint of current or previous stuttering,

  2. negative family history of stuttering, and

  3. presenting less than 3% stuttering-like disfluencies on the specific evaluation.

Exclusion criteria for both groups were the following:

  1. presenting any neurological disorder, genetic or not, such as dystonia, extrapyramidal disorders, mental disorders, epilepsy, or attention deficit hyperactivity disorder (ADHD);

  2. psychiatric symptoms or conditions;

  3. onductive or sensorineural hearing loss; and

  4. other relevant conditions that could cause errors in the diagnosis.

Initially, the audiovisual record of a self-expressive speech sample by participants in the SG was performed, composed of 200 fluent syllables, with the aid of a Sony digital camcorder and a tripod. The transcription and analysis of the speech were carried out according to the Child Language Test - Fluency (ABFW)(18)18. Andrade CRF. Fluência. In: Andrade CRF, Befi-Lopes DM, Fernandes FDM, Wertzner HF. ABFW - Teste de linguagem infantil nas áreas de fonologia, vocabulário, fluência e pragmática. 2ª edição. Barueri: Pró-Fono; 2011 p. 51-81. ., which considers the types of disfluencies, speech rate, and the frequency of disruptions. Subsequently, the SSI-3(17)17. Riley G. Stuttering severity instrument for young children (SSI-3). . 3rd edition Austin: Pro-Ed; 1994. was used to classify the degree of stuttering severity as mild, moderate, severe, or very severe.

In the next phase, the behavioral and social competency profiles of individuals in the SG and CG were obtained by applying the Child Behavior Checklist (CBCL) instrument, for parents, for the age group of 6 to 18 years(19)19. Achenbach TM, Rescorla LA. Manual for the ASEBA School-Age Forms & Profiles. Burlington: University of Vermont, Research Center for Children Youth & Families, 2001.. This instrument was translated and adapted to Portuguese as Lista de Verificação Comportamental para Crianças ou Adolescentes (20)20. Santos EOL, Silvares EFM. Crianças enuréticas e crianças encaminhadas para clínicas-escola: um estudo comparativo da percepção de seus pais. Psicol Reflex Crit. 2006;19(2):277-82..

To characterize the behavioral profile, parents responded to 118 items that listed a number of desirable and disruptive behaviors. For each question, parents rated the behavior of their children as false or absent, partially true, and very true. The 118 items form eight individual scales, which can be grouped into three scales:

  1. internalizing problems (anxiety/depression, withdrawn, and somatic complaints);

  2. externalizing problems (delinquent behavior and agressive behavior); and

  3. other problems (social problems, thought problems, and attention problems).

The total score of behavioral problems (behavioral profile) was obtained when the results of the three scales were added.

As for the characterization of the social profile, parents responded to 20 items, which formed three individual scales: activities, sociability, and education, whose sum represents the total for social competences. The items required that parents compared the child with others of the same age, identifying them as "Below Average", "Above Average" or "In the Middle".

According to the responses, the CBCL instrument, for the age group of 6/18 years, classifies each of the scales, individual and summed, into "clinical (or altered)", "Borderline" or "Nonclinical" for both behaviors and social competencies, according to normative sample pairs(19)19. Achenbach TM, Rescorla LA. Manual for the ASEBA School-Age Forms & Profiles. Burlington: University of Vermont, Research Center for Children Youth & Families, 2001..

Data analysis

Data were compiled and tabulated. The statistical likelihood-ratio test was used to compare the behavior and social competencies between groups (SG and CG), according to the distribution among "Clinical", "Borderline" and "Nonclinical".

The Mann-Whitney test was used to compare scores of the CBCL in behavior and social competencies between groups (SG and CG). Finally, the Jonckheere-Terpstra test was used to check for possible differences in behavior and social competencies, according to different degrees of stuttering severity, compared concurrently. For all tests, the significance level adopted for statistical tests was 5% (0.05). Data were analyzed using the Statistical Package for Social Sciences (SPSS) software, version 20.0.

RESULTS

Regarding the behavioral profile of the SG, it was established that both the mean total score and the mean score of internalizing problems were classified as clinical. The total score of externalizing problems was classified as "Nonclinical", as well as all the means of the individual scales of the behavioral profile. The total score of the social profile was classified as "Clinical", and all individual scales were classified as "Nonclinical" (Table 1).

The comparison between SG and CG for the "Clinical", "Borderline", and "Nonclinical" classifications showed that both groups had statistical differences in the behavioral profile, as the total score, the internalizing and externalizing problems, and three individual scales (anxiety/depression, withdrawn, and social problems). Regarding the social profile, the groups differed statistically, both in the total score and in the activity scale (Table 2).

The SG had a greater tendency of parents informing more cases of problems in the children's behavior, as the maximum values were, in most scores, both total and individual scales, larger than the CG, and the minimum values of the SG were similar to or greater to the values of the CG. SD values suggested that the SG is more heterogeneous in terms of presence of changes in the children's behavior, according to the information provided by the parents, than the CG. There was a statistical difference between the groups in the comparison of all the mean scores, both in total and in individual scales (Table 3).

The results for the comparison of the behavior and social competency, according to the information from the parents of the SG, regarding the stuttering severity, showed no statistical difference in the scales (individual and group) between the mild, moderate, and severe stuttering. However, a tendency can be observed in individuals who stutter with a severe degree of impairment to have higher occurrence of scores classified as clinical in comparison with those with moderate and mild stuttering (Table 5).

On the scale of somatic complaints, with regard to the presence of physical problems by "nervousness" and fatigue, results showed no statistical difference between patients with and without stuttering. This finding was different from the previous study, which reported that the constant monitoring of speech and efforts to control stuttering can cause physical and emotional fatigue(3)3. Craig A, Blumgart E, Tran Y. The impact of stuttering on the quality of life in adult people who stutter. J Fluency Disord. 2009;34(2):61-71.. However, it is worth mentioning that the average age of the population studied was 8.9 years. Thus, the results suggested that much of the child population may also not monitor their speech in an attempt to control stuttering, and consequently, parents do not perceive that fatigue.

With respect to externalizing problems in the SG, in the opinion of parents, aggressiveness was more common than the delinquent behavior. As for the other issues, it is noted that the social problems were more common than thought and attention problems. Therefore, the data suggested that aggression and social problems can be part of the spectrum of changes in individuals who stutter.

As for social competency, as reported by parents, the total score of the social profile of individuals who stutter in the sample was classified as clinical, showing that stuttering can cause impaired social interactions, corroborating previous studies(1212. Van Borsel J, Brepoels M, de Coene J. Stuttering, attractiveness and romantic relationships: The perception of adolescents and young adults. J Fluency Disord. 2011;36(1):41-50. , 2121. Craig A. The association between quality of life and stuttering. J Fluency Disord. 2010;35(3):159-60. , 2222. Beilby JM, Byrnes ML, Meagher EL, Yaruss JS. The impact of stuttering on adults who stutter and their partners. J Fluency Disord. 2013;38(1):14-29. ).

The comparison between groups (SG versus CG), all total scores (the behavioral profile, internalizing and externalizing problems, and the social profile) showed statistically significant differences. The results showed that, as a group, 90.6% participants from the SG presented behavior, in the opinion of parents, classified as clinical (altered) on some scale (individual or added), compared to 53.1% in the CG. These data, added to the maximum and minimum values, of the SG in comparison to the CG showed that individuals who stutter were more likely to present behavioral and social competency problems than those who do not stutter, according to the account of parents.

It is worth mentioning that the qualitative analysis of the opinions of parents, comparative between the groups (SG versus CG) regarding the behavior of children, showed that the SG was more heterogeneous. However, regarding social competencies, the SG was more homogeneous than the CG. One possible explanation for this finding is the amount of questions on behavior, when compared with questions on social competency.

The analysis of social competency, which includes the activity, sociability, and education (school performance) scales, showed differences between the SG and the CG only for activities. The total scores of these scales, in the opinion of parents, corresponded to a clinical classification of the SG. In summary, these findings contributed to classify the behavior and social competency of individuals who stutter, in the opinion of parents, using the CBCL inventory, and also to reinforce the importance of evaluation of the behavior of individuals with this disorder. The understanding of stuttering as multidimensional allows the professional to a broader view and more context of how this communication disorder can impact the behavior and social aspects of individuals who stutter.

It is a fact that one of the limitations of this study would be to use an inventory that considers the views of parents, and not the comparison of this perception with the assessment of behavioral and social aspects of these individuals who stutter. Further investigation will confirm these findings and will point to a better understanding of the impact of stuttering on the behavior and life of individuals.

CONCLUSION

According to parents, individuals who stutter present peculiar behavior and social competency, and are more likely to manifest changes in these areas compared with fluent individuals. Fear, nervousness/stress, guilt, anxiety, perfectionism, and concern were the most frequent alterations related to behavior, whereas impairment in the social field and in routine communication situations characterized the social competency of individuals who stutter.

The characterization of behavior and social competency of individuals who stutter may help in understanding the multidimensionality of stuttering, as well as guide the diagnostic and therapeutic practice of this disorder.
